The first telephone exchange in the United States was opened in 1878. It was located in New Haven, Connecticut and was operated by the District Telephone Company of New Haven. This historic event marked the beginning of a new era in communication, allowing people to connect with each other in ways that were previously unimaginable.

The idea of a telephone exchange was first introduced by Alexander Graham Bell, the inventor of the telephone. He envisioned a system where multiple telephones could be connected to a central switchboard, allowing for calls to be routed between different parties. This concept revolutionized the way people communicated and laid the foundation for the modern telecommunications industry.

By establishing the first telephone exchange in the U.S., the District Telephone Company of New Haven set the stage for the rapid expansion of telephone networks across the country. In the years that followed, more and more telephone exchanges were opened in cities and towns across the United States, connecting people like never before.
